Hi there,

I assume you're asking about the public web page, where it lists which games are supported by the server.  Good question.  Well, any FSHost that supports FS2004 also supports FSX, because FSX connects in a way that's almost identical to the way FS2004 connects.

What needs to be done is just to modify "RemoteAccessPublic.html" in the main FSHost directory and change this section:

^^BEGIN_IF(session_guid_2004,!=,00000000-0000-0000-00-00-00-00-00-00-00-00)^^
FS2004
^^END_IF^^


to this:

^^BEGIN_IF(session_guid_2004,!=,00000000-0000-0000-00-00-00-00-00-00-00-00)^^
FS2004 & FSX
^^END_IF^^


That'll make it always say "FS2004 & FSX" whenever FS2004 is supported.

Another thing I've been considering doing is to add a feature in FSHost to block FS2004 or FSX users separately.  Right now if you run an FS2004 session, both types of players can connect.  I'll see what I can do about that in the next version -- and I'll also provide a modified HTML page for those that don't feel comfortable editing their own files.
